Prescriptive Lighting Program
Lighting technologies developed in the past twenty years can help cut your lighting costs by up to 90 percent while enhancing lighting quality and reducing environmental impacts.
Your utility’s Commercial/Industrial Lighting Efficiency Program offers cash incentives to help cover the cost of a variety of energy-efficient upgrades.
Guidelines
- Existing facilities only. New construction does not qualify.
- All equipment must be permanently installed.
- All solid-state fixtures, retrofit lamps, tubes and kits must be standard or premium-listed by the DesignLights Consortium (view designlights.org for more details).
- Upgrades to recessed can lights, down lights, fluorescent fixtures less than three (3) foot of linear length and existing LED lighting do not qualify.
- Projects for incentives of $5,000 or greater require pre-approval.
- After installation is complete, applications, along with sales receipt(s) or invoice(s) itemizing the make, model and input wattage, can be submitted to the electric utility for processing.
- All incentives are subject to the terms and conditions as outlined in the application and the General Guidelines.
